Prog 1815 kicks us off in the usual way with the completion of a Judge Dredd story. This is the end of a three part story of Dredd assessing an old street Judge who is being blackmailed into killing Dredd. Obviously things do not go to plan, but there is an ending for all involved and those who know Dredd will understand his actions at the end!

Bill Savage’s return continues in Savage: Rise Like Lions – this is the third part in this ongoing story with the rebellion against the Volgans continuing. This is old school UK comics storytelling – harking back to Eagle and the like. We get the political issues between the different rebellion groups, the action and the battles. This is a good read for new and old!

Ampney Crusis Investigates more problems with time – we get aliens and a look into the problems with time and space that are being felt. The art is well suited to the story here and takes some getting used to.

In The Red Seas, we get some back and forth with the devil – building up to a battle that is hinted on at the last page. There are some nice parts here, especially when you think the Captain may be getting a grasp on everything!

The Mutant Spring is kicking off in Strontium Dog with a second mutant uprising, Johnny Alpha is a favourite of mine and it is good to see him back. The cast of characters is excellent, with different mutants and ‘norms.
